What color is best for glasses?

grey: Gray is a popular neutral shade that allows the eye to perceive color in its purest form. Gray tones reduce brightness and glare. Choose grey for driving and outdoor sports such as golf, running or cycling. Yellow/Orange: Yellow and orange tones increase contrast in hazy, foggy, or low-light conditions.

Are brown or grey sunglasses better?

dark (brown/grey/green) yes Great for everyday use and most outdoor activities.Darker shades are mainly used to eliminate glare and reduce eye strain in medium to bright conditions. Gray and green lenses do not distort the color, while brown lenses may cause slight distortion.

What color lenses are best for bright days?

Brown and Copper Lens Colors Not only are they great for bright days, they also naturally block blue light. Yellow and amber lenses also handle blue light naturally, but they don’t block enough light on bright days.

What color lens is best for driving?

The best tones for driving are Grey, Amber and Bronze Lenses Because they maintain color distinction. Light greens, blues, reds, and pinks distort important colors, which are essential for seeing traffic lights.

Are tinted glasses harmful to the eyes?

Tinted lenses are Too dark poses may pose risks to healthy people, often when worn indoors. The reason is that the eyes begin to adapt to the darker field of view, which makes future light exposures feel brighter and sometimes painful; over time, your eyes become more sensitive to light.

Do tinted glasses work?

In a small 2017 study of 10 adults with red-green color blindness, the results showed that EnChroma glasses only caused Significantly improves the ability of two people to distinguish colors. EnChroma notes that for people who are completely colorblind, their glasses won’t help.
